BEIRUT April 30. 2024 (Saba) - Hundreds of students in Lebanon protested on Tuesday at several universities, notably the American University in Beirut, in solidarity with the Palestinian people in the Gaza Strip, which has been subjected to a devastating Zionist aggression since October,7,2023.

This comes within the framework of the student movement that began in the United States more than 10 days ago, then expanded into several Western, Islamic, and recently Arab countries.

The demonstrations came in response to calls from student councils and other student associations, including the "Gathering of Free University Students," under the slogan "Supporting the steadfastness of Gaza."

Students protested at both the American University and the Lebanese American University in Beirut, as well as two branches of the Arab University of Beirut in the capital and Tripoli.

The students raised Palestinian flags and chanted slogans in support of Palestinians, calling for an end to the Zionist aggression on Gaza.

On Monday, the "Gathering of Free University Students" called for participation in solidarity vigils with Gaza at all universities in the country, today, Tuesday.

The gathering said in a statement that this comes "in support of the legendary steadfastness of the people of Gaza in the face of the new Nazism," directing "salutations to the uprising students in American and European universities" in support of Gaza.

Universities in Mauritania and Tunisia have also witnessed similar solidarity protests with the Palestinian people, demanding an end to the Zionist war on Gaza, which has been ongoing for the seventh consecutive month.

On April 18th, students opposed to the Zionist aggression on the Gaza Strip began a sit-in at the campus of Columbia University in New York, demanding its administration to stop its academic cooperation with Zionist universities and withdraw its investments from companies that support the occupation of Palestinian territories.

With the intervention of police forces and the arrest of dozens of students, the anger escalated, and the protests spread to dozens of universities in the United States, including leading universities such as Harvard, George Washington, New York, Yale, Massachusetts Institute of Technology, and North Carolina.

Later on, the unprecedented student movement expanded to universities in countries such as France, Britain, Germany, Canada, and India, all of which witnessed supportive protests in solidarity with their counterparts in American universities and calls to end the aggression on Gaza and boycott companies that supply weapons to the Zionist entity.
